The equation solver allows you to balance a chemical equation.<br> <br><b>Using Variables</b><br>To express variable quantities of an element, put a single character in front of the element's symbol, as shown in this example:<br><i>aH + bO -> 5H2O</i> (Result: <b>10</b> H + <b>5</b> O -&gt; <b>5</b> H<sub>2</sub>O)<br>Solving this expression will give you the needed amount of Hydrogen and Oxygen.<br><br><b>Defining electric charges</b><br>Use box brackets to specify the electric charge of an element, as shown in this example:<br><i>4H[+] + 2O -> cH2O[2+]</i> (Result: <b>4</b> H<b><sup>+</sup></b> + <b>2</b> O -&gt; <b>2</b> H<b><sub>2</sub></b>O<b><sup>2+</sub></b>)
